Hi guys. I've looked far and wide, but it seems no one has attempted this. I was looking to see how feasible it is to buy the M1 and M2 buttons and install them where the blanks currently sit. Pics of buttons below
EDIT: Buttons installed! And they definitely press like the others. But have not doen any wiring. So for now they just look cool.

Obviously you would need the M-Sport wheel WITHOUT the active cruise control. Reason i ask is if i can get the button cover to physically press like the rest than I could theoretically sauder into the circuit board behind the bottons and wire that to a remote that controls an aftermarket exhaust valve or meth kit.

If u have ideas or have seen someone already attempt this please share.
